frontpage.
newsnewestaskshowjobs

Made with ♥ by @iamnishanth

Open Source @Github

fp.

Feedback on a client-side, privacy-first PDF editor I built

https://pdffreeeditor.com/
1•Maaz-Sohail•3m ago•0 comments

Clay Christensen's Milkshake Marketing (2011)

https://www.library.hbs.edu/working-knowledge/clay-christensens-milkshake-marketing
2•vismit2000•9m ago•0 comments

Show HN: WeaveMind – AI Workflows with human-in-the-loop

https://weavemind.ai
4•quentin101010•15m ago•1 comments

Show HN: Seedream 5.0: free AI image generator that claims strong text rendering

https://seedream5ai.org
1•dallen97•17m ago•0 comments

A contributor trust management system based on explicit vouches

https://github.com/mitchellh/vouch
2•admp•19m ago•1 comments

Show HN: Analyzing 9 years of HN side projects that reached $500/month

2•haileyzhou•19m ago•0 comments

The Floating Dock for Developers

https://snap-dock.co
2•OsamaJaber•20m ago•0 comments

Arcan Explained – A browser for different webs

https://arcan-fe.com/2026/01/26/arcan-explained-a-browser-for-different-webs/
2•walterbell•21m ago•0 comments

We are not scared of AI, we are scared of irrelevance

https://adlrocha.substack.com/p/adlrocha-we-are-not-scared-of-ai
1•adlrocha•22m ago•0 comments

Quartz Crystals

https://www.pa3fwm.nl/technotes/tn13a.html
1•gtsnexp•25m ago•0 comments

Show HN: I built a free dictionary API to avoid API keys

https://github.com/suvankar-mitra/free-dictionary-rest-api
2•suvankar_m•27m ago•0 comments

Show HN: Kybera – Agentic Smart Wallet with AI Osint and Reputation Tracking

https://kybera.xyz
2•xipz•29m ago•0 comments

Show HN: brew changelog – find upstream changelogs for Homebrew packages

https://github.com/pavel-voronin/homebrew-changelog
1•kolpaque•32m ago•0 comments

Any chess position with 8 pieces on board and one pair of pawns has been solved

https://mastodon.online/@lichess/116029914921844500
2•baruchel•34m ago•1 comments

LLMs as Language Compilers: Lessons from Fortran for the Future of Coding

https://cyber-omelette.com/posts/the-abstraction-rises.html
2•birdculture•36m ago•0 comments

Projecting high-dimensional tensor/matrix/vect GPT–>ML

https://github.com/tambetvali/LaegnaAIHDvisualization
1•tvali•37m ago•1 comments

Show HN: Free Bank Statement Analyzer to Find Spending Leaks and Save Money

https://www.whereismymoneygo.com/
2•raleobob•40m ago•1 comments

Our Stolen Light

https://ayushgundawar.me/posts/html/our_stolen_light.html
2•gundawar•41m ago•0 comments

Matchlock: Linux-based sandboxing for AI agents

https://github.com/jingkaihe/matchlock
2•jingkai_he•44m ago•0 comments

Show HN: A2A Protocol – Infrastructure for an Agent-to-Agent Economy

2•swimmingkiim•48m ago•1 comments

Drinking More Water Can Boost Your Energy

https://www.verywellhealth.com/can-drinking-water-boost-energy-11891522
1•wjb3•51m ago•0 comments

Proving Laderman's 3x3 Matrix Multiplication Is Locally Optimal via SMT Solvers

https://zenodo.org/records/18514533
1•DarenWatson•53m ago•0 comments

Fire may have altered human DNA

https://www.popsci.com/science/fire-alter-human-dna/
4•wjb3•54m ago•2 comments

"Compiled" Specs

https://deepclause.substack.com/p/compiled-specs
1•schmuhblaster•59m ago•0 comments

The Next Big Language (2007) by Steve Yegge

https://steve-yegge.blogspot.com/2007/02/next-big-language.html?2026
1•cryptoz•1h ago•0 comments

Open-Weight Models Are Getting Serious: GLM 4.7 vs. MiniMax M2.1

https://blog.kilo.ai/p/open-weight-models-are-getting-serious
4•ms7892•1h ago•0 comments

Using AI for Code Reviews: What Works, What Doesn't, and Why

https://entelligence.ai/blogs/entelligence-ai-in-cli
3•Arindam1729•1h ago•0 comments

Show HN: Solnix – an early-stage experimental programming language

https://www.solnix-lang.org/
4•maheshbhatiya•1h ago•0 comments

DoNotNotify is now Open Source

https://donotnotify.com/opensource.html
10•awaaz•1h ago•3 comments

The British Empire's Brothels

https://www.historytoday.com/archive/feature/british-empires-brothels
2•pepys•1h ago•0 comments
Open in hackernews

Ask HN: Why are ePub images so tiny?

5•hollander•6mo ago
Many non fiction epub ebooks have images, and almost all are so tiny that they are useless. Text is unreadable and the tiny and thin fonts in the images don't help either. Images are displayed at 60% page width.

I wonder if anybody who creates these ebooks and the images ever reads them? Are these the same images as used in the paper books? My bet is that the images used for paper books are much higher quality, but I can't compare because in general I don't buy both the paper and epub version.

I've seen this in books from different publishers, different languages. Apparently it's a universal thing. Why? Can anybody explain?

Comments

getwiththeprog•6mo ago
Epub is a wrapped HTML

The image sizes can be anything the creator wants.

If you look on some of the big free libraries, you will see that there are many different versions of popular books, all with different sizes.

hollander•6mo ago
I'm talking about books I have boought. I paid money for these books and expect some quality.
foopod•6mo ago
Talking out of my ass, but since epubs often target mobile devices (kindle, kobo, etc - with limited storage) - publishers probably find that their books do better if they tend to be smaller in size. And images take up far more diskspace than text does in a digital copy.

Then when a user needs to delete books from a device they will start with the largest files. The longer the book is on the device the more likely they are to engage with it, etc.

hollander•6mo ago
Sorry, but this is nonsense. I'm not talking about photos, but about graphs, line art, tables. Using PNG you can create real small (in filesize) images, like 10-30 kilobytes. The size of the image (dimension) often doesn't matter that much. You can create the same image (black on white or line art with three or four colors) and resizing (less pixels) it won't make much of a difference in file size, nothing significant.

I cannot believe that publishers create small pictures because bigger pictures means that their book will be deleted later on. That argument seems far fetched.

foopod•6mo ago
I did provide a warning of my nonsense. As you say though 10-30kb per image, in a 350+ page text book is already likely 7mb+ (assuming 1+ images pp). And that is absolute best case if the original images and optimization are working together. I would guess without any optimization for digital publication you could be starting from 100-200mb easily.
f33d5173•6mo ago
I imagine the images are scaled automatically based on the expected display resolution of the device and the size the image will be displayed at. If the encoder is set to assume a small kindle device, then this expected display resolution will be very small.